Iron Allies features two former members of Accept – singer David Reece and guitarist Herman Frank, although they were in the band at different times, this is a match made in heaven. You have the full-on metal riffery of Frank and the powerful vocals and lyric writing from Reece. Add a first-class rhythm section and if the stars align you should have something special.

‘Full Of Surprises’ doesn’t hang about. It’s huge sounding and gives the impression of David Coverdale jamming with Judas Priest. The title track is another absolute banger thanks to Franks’s mighty book of riffs then ‘Destroyers Of The Night’ allows Reece a scream and we’re off on a mammoth chug fest that gets the head banging before the rapid melodic metal of ‘Fear No Evil’. The pace continues ‘Evil The Gun’ which is driven along by Burkert’s insistent bass line before the malevolent stomp of ‘Martyrs Burn’. ‘Blood On The Land’ is another full-on beast of a headbanger that continues with ‘Nightmares In My Mind’. Crikey, ‘Selling Out’ stops just short of thrash but only just! Then we get some AC/DC style dumb ass metal on ‘Freezin’’ with another bangin’ line from Burkert which is simple but effective. Off we go again on ‘Truth Never Mattered’ which rattles along like a runaway train then album closer ‘We Are Legend (You And I)’ is made for the live arena where you can throw your horns.

Yes, you have something special here. Top-notch metal which sounds fresh and vibrant thanks to the mix master himself Dennis Ward. Reece and Frank work well together because the songs are excellent. Big riffs, huge melodies, and the three-piece rhythm section just lay it down superbly. This is great stuff and deserves to be heard especially if you like classic metal.
